JOHN McLaughlin

Birth1786 - Knockbridge Parish, Cavan, Ireland
Death25 Jun 1861 - Huron Co, Howick twp., Ontario, Canada
MotherMary Stafford
FatherThomas McLaughlin

Born in Knockbridge Parish, Cavan, Ireland on 1786 to Thomas McLaughlin and Mary Stafford. JOHN McLaughlin married Margaret Collins and had 9 children. He passed away on 25 Jun 1861 in Huron Co, Howick twp., Ontario, Canada.
